Opportunity to acquire two parcels totaling approximately 35± acres of AGR-zoned land in Jacksonville, offering a unique combination of rural lifestyle use, income-producing potential, and long-term land hold opportunity. The AGR designation is intended to preserve low-density, rural character and allows for farming, livestock, agricultural uses, and large-lot single-family residential estates, with a maximum density of one unit per 2.5 acres.
The site offers additional flexibility with the potential to split the parcels into configurations such as approximately 15 acres with the residence or approximately 20 acres of vacant land. This provides multiple ownership, use, or exit strategies for both end users and investors.
This property supports a wide range of allowable uses under AGR zoning, including private estate living, family compound configurations, agricultural operations, and equestrian use. The expansive acreage and rural setting are well-suited for equestrian applications such as private stables, riding areas, or similar uses consistent with AGR zoning, subject to applicable regulations. The zoning also permits various agriculture-related and resource-based uses such as plant nurseries, farm supply sales, animal care facilities, and conservation or recreational activities.
The property’s size and rural setting may also support select recreation-oriented or retreat-style concepts, such as guest ranches or outdoor recreational camps, consistent with uses permitted within AGR zoning and subject to applicable approvals. Additional uses may be considered where compatible with the surrounding rural environment and in compliance with City requirements. There may also be potential for lot splits, family homestead divisions, or clustered development through a Planned Unit Development (PUD), all subject to City approvals and comprehensive plan compliance.
